package provider
import (
"context"
"fmt"
"github.com/hashicorp/terraform-plugin-framework-validators/stringvalidator"
"github.com/hashicorp/terraform-plugin-framework/attr"
"github.com/hashicorp/terraform-plugin-framework/resource"
"github.com/hashicorp/terraform-plugin-framework/resource/schema"
"github.com/hashicorp/terraform-plugin-framework/resource/schema/int64planmodifier"
"github.com/hashicorp/terraform-plugin-framework/resource/schema/planmodifier"
"github.com/hashicorp/terraform-plugin-framework/resource/schema/setdefault"
"github.com/hashicorp/terraform-plugin-framework/resource/schema/stringdefault"
"github.com/hashicorp/terraform-plugin-framework/schema/validator"
"github.com/hashicorp/terraform-plugin-framework/types"
"github.com/hashicorp/terraform-plugin-log/tflog"
"github.com/zentralopensource/goztl"
)
// Ensure provider defined types fully satisfy framework interfaces
var _ resource.Resource = &SantaRuleResource{}
var _ resource.ResourceWithImportState = &SantaRuleResource{}
func NewSantaRuleResource() resource.Resource {
return &SantaRuleResource{}
}
// SantaRuleResource defines the resource implementation.
type SantaRuleResource struct {
client *goztl.Client
}
func (r *SantaRuleResource) Metadata(ctx context.Context, req resource.MetadataRequest, resp *resource.MetadataResponse) {
resp.TypeName = req.ProviderTypeName + "_santa_rule"
}
func (r *SantaRuleResource) Schema(ctx context.Context, req resource.SchemaRequest, resp *resource.SchemaResponse) {
resp.Schema = schema.Schema{
Description: "Manages Santa rules.",
MarkdownDescription: "The resource `zentral_santa_rule` manages Santa rules.",
Attributes: map[string]schema.Attribute{
"id": schema.Int64Attribute{
Description: "ID of the Santa rule.",
MarkdownDescription: "`ID` of the Santa rule.",
Computed: true,
PlanModifiers: []planmodifier.Int64{
int64planmodifier.UseStateForUnknown(),
},
},
"configuration_id": schema.Int64Attribute{
Description: "ID of the Santa configuration.",
MarkdownDescription: "`ID` of the Santa configuration.",
Required: true,
},
"policy": schema.StringAttribute{
Description: "Policy. Valid values are ALLOWLIST, BLOCKLIST, SILENT_BLOCKLIST and ALLOWLIST_COMPILER.",
MarkdownDescription: "Policy. Valid values are `ALLOWLIST`, `BLOCKLIST`, `SILENT_BLOCKLIST` and `ALLOWLIST_COMPILER`.",
Required: true,
Validators: []validator.String{
stringvalidator.OneOf([]string{tfSantaAllowlist, tfSantaBlocklist, tfSantaSilentBlocklist, tfSantaAllowlistCompiler}...),
},
},
"target_type": schema.StringAttribute{
Description: "Target type. Valid values are BINARY, BUNDLE, CERTIFICATE, SIGNINGID and TEAMID.",
MarkdownDescription: "Target type. Valid values are `BINARY`, `BUNDLE`, `CERTIFICATE`, `SIGNINGID` and `TEAMID`.",
Required: true,
Validators: []validator.String{
stringvalidator.OneOf([]string{"BINARY", "BUNDLE", "CERTIFICATE", "SIGNINGID", "TEAMID"}...),
},
},
"target_identifier": schema.StringAttribute{
Description: "Target identifier: binary, bundle, certificate sha256 or team ID.",
MarkdownDescription: "Target identifier: binary, bundle, certificate sha256 or team ID.",
Required: true,
},
"description": schema.StringAttribute{
Description: "Description of the rule. Only displayed in the Zentral GUI.",
MarkdownDescription: "Description of the rule. Only displayed in the Zentral GUI.",
Optional: true,
Computed: true,
Default: stringdefault.StaticString(""),
},
"custom_message": schema.StringAttribute{
Description: "Custom message displayed in the popover when a binary is blocked.",
MarkdownDescription: "Custom message displayed in the popover when a binary is blocked.",
Optional: true,
Computed: true,
Default: stringdefault.StaticString(""),
},
"ruleset_id": schema.Int64Attribute{
Description: "ID of the Santa ruleset.",
MarkdownDescription: "`ID` of the Santa ruleset.",
Computed: true,
},
"primary_users": schema.SetAttribute{
Description: "The primary users used to scope the rule.",
MarkdownDescription: "The primary users used to scope the rule.",
ElementType: types.StringType,
Optional: true,
Computed: true,
Default: setdefault.StaticValue(types.SetValueMust(types.StringType, []attr.Value{})),
},
"excluded_primary_users": schema.SetAttribute{
Description: "The excluded primary users used to scope the rule.",
MarkdownDescription: "The excluded primary users used to scope the rule.",
ElementType: types.StringType,
Optional: true,
Computed: true,
Default: setdefault.StaticValue(types.SetValueMust(types.StringType, []attr.Value{})),
},
"serial_numbers": schema.SetAttribute{
Description: "The serial numbers used to scope the rule.",
MarkdownDescription: "The serial numbers used to scope the rule.",
ElementType: types.StringType,
Optional: true,
Computed: true,
Default: setdefault.StaticValue(types.SetValueMust(types.StringType, []attr.Value{})),
},
"excluded_serial_numbers": schema.SetAttribute{
Description: "The excluded serial numbers used to scope the rule.",
MarkdownDescription: "The excluded serial numbers used to scope the rule.",
ElementType: types.StringType,
Optional: true,
Computed: true,
Default: setdefault.StaticValue(types.SetValueMust(types.StringType, []attr.Value{})),
},
"tag_ids": schema.SetAttribute{
Description: "The IDs of the tags used to scope the rule.",
MarkdownDescription: "The `ID`s of the tags used to scope the rule.",
ElementType: types.Int64Type,
Optional: true,
Computed: true,
Default: setdefault.StaticValue(types.SetValueMust(types.Int64Type, []attr.Value{})),
},
"excluded_tag_ids": schema.SetAttribute{
Description: "The IDs of the excluded tags used to scope the rule.",
MarkdownDescription: "The `ID`s of the excluded tags used to scope the rule.",
ElementType: types.Int64Type,
Optional: true,
Computed: true,
Default: setdefault.StaticValue(types.SetValueMust(types.Int64Type, []attr.Value{})),
},
"version": schema.Int64Attribute{
Description: "Rule version.",
MarkdownDescription: "Rule version.",
Computed: true,
},
},
}
}
func (r *SantaRuleResource) Configure(ctx context.Context, req resource.ConfigureRequest, resp *resource.ConfigureResponse) {
// Prevent panic if the provider has not been configured.
if req.ProviderData == nil {
return
}
client, ok := req.ProviderData.(*goztl.Client)
if !ok {
resp.Diagnostics.AddError(
"Unexpected Resource Configure Type",
fmt.Sprintf("Expected *goztl.Client, got: %T. Please report this issue to the provider developers.", req.ProviderData),
)
return
}
r.client = client
}
func (r *SantaRuleResource) Create(ctx context.Context, req resource.CreateRequest, resp *resource.CreateResponse) {
var data santaRule
// Read Terraform plan data into the model
resp.Diagnostics.Append(req.Plan.Get(ctx, &data)...)
if resp.Diagnostics.HasError() {
return
}
ztlSR, _, err := r.client.SantaRules.Create(ctx, santaRuleRequestWithState(data))
if err != nil {
resp.Diagnostics.AddError(
"Client Error",
fmt.Sprintf("Unable to create Santa rule, got error: %s", err),
)
return
}
tflog.Trace(ctx, "created a Santa rule")
// Save data into Terraform state
resp.Diagnostics.Append(resp.State.Set(ctx, santaRuleForState(ztlSR))...)
}
func (r *SantaRuleResource) Read(ctx context.Context, req resource.ReadRequest, resp *resource.ReadResponse) {
var data santaRule
// Read Terraform prior state data into the model
resp.Diagnostics.Append(req.State.Get(ctx, &data)...)
if resp.Diagnostics.HasError() {
return
}
ztlSR, _, err := r.client.SantaRules.GetByID(ctx, int(data.ID.ValueInt64()))
if err != nil {
resp.Diagnostics.AddError(
"Client error",
fmt.Sprintf("Unable to read Santa rule %d, got error: %s", data.ID.ValueInt64(), err),
)
return
}
tflog.Trace(ctx, "read a Santa rule")
// Save updated data into Terraform state
resp.Diagnostics.Append(resp.State.Set(ctx, santaRuleForState(ztlSR))...)
}
func (r *SantaRuleResource) Update(ctx context.Context, req resource.UpdateRequest, resp *resource.UpdateResponse) {
var data santaRule
// Read Terraform plan data into the model
resp.Diagnostics.Append(req.Plan.Get(ctx, &data)...)
if resp.Diagnostics.HasError() {
return
}
ztlSR, _, err := r.client.SantaRules.Update(ctx, int(data.ID.ValueInt64()), santaRuleRequestWithState(data))
if err != nil {
resp.Diagnostics.AddError(
"Client Error",
fmt.Sprintf("Unable to update Santa rule %d, got error: %s", data.ID.ValueInt64(), err),
)
return
}
tflog.Trace(ctx, "updated a Santa rule")
// Save updated data into Terraform state
resp.Diagnostics.Append(resp.State.Set(ctx, santaRuleForState(ztlSR))...)
}
func (r *SantaRuleResource) Delete(ctx context.Context, req resource.DeleteRequest, resp *resource.DeleteResponse) {
var data santaRule
// Read Terraform prior state data into the model
resp.Diagnostics.Append(req.State.Get(ctx, &data)...)
if resp.Diagnostics.HasError() {
return
}
_, err := r.client.SantaRules.Delete(ctx, int(data.ID.ValueInt64()))
if err != nil {
resp.Diagnostics.AddError(
"Client Error",
fmt.Sprintf("Unable to delete Santa rule %d, got error: %s", data.ID.ValueInt64(), err),
)
return
}
tflog.Trace(ctx, "deleted a Santa rule")
}
func (r *SantaRuleResource) ImportState(ctx context.Context, req resource.ImportStateRequest, resp *resource.ImportStateResponse) {
resourceImportStatePassthroughZentralID(ctx, "Santa rule", req, resp)
}
